And this time it was Player 2 Game Studios (it´s a two people big indie studio from Barcelona, Spain) that contacted us about their action/strategy game “Alchemic Jousts” (which made me think about a mix of “Plants Vs Zombies” and the old-school robot RTS “Z” for some odd reason).

alchemic jousts

“Alchemic Jousts is a Strategic 2D Combat game in which you will command elementals to beat your opponent in a singular combat.” In other words, it´s worthy of a try!

So I checked “Alchemic Jousts” out, and the game sure seems to live up to the slogan “Simple mechanics. Deep gameplay.”. I also like the idea of using elementals (water, fire, air and earth) to fight 2D strategic battles (you can use spells, different skills and 180 different elements in battle). There is even a resource system in the game as well, plus single Player and Player vs Player modes (and modes such as: combat, endless, King of the Hill, Attack and Capture). You will also get the chance to discover new skills (which you will need in order to beat the tougher enemies further on in the game), and each game in “Alchemic Jousts” offers the chance to get randomized in-game global effects. And that will affect the game’s conditions and outcome for everyone (Player Vs A.i or Player Vs player).
